1. Parsippany, N.J.-based revenue cycle management company Med-Metrix, Edison, N.J.-based Hackensack Meridian Health and Philadelphia-based Jefferson Health’s New Jersey hospitals are coming together for a joint venture called Medi-Centrix.
2. Salt Lake City-based Intermountain Healthcare will use R1 RCM’s Revenue Capture module systemwide.
3. Streamline Health Solutions, an Atlanta-based revenue cycle management solutions provider, sold its eValuator automated pre-bill auditing software to a hospital system client on the West Coast.
4. Rochester, Minn.-based Olmsted Medical Center is upgrading its IT to the Epic EHR and revenue cycle management system.
5. CareCloud and First Data have together unveiled Breeze, a new platform to help healthcare practices manage patient experience.
6. Allscripts completed its acquisition of McKesson’s Enterprise Information Solutions business.
